Location: Rochester, NY, On-Site Schedule: Monday - Friday, 7:30am-4:00pm Compensation: $24.00-$33.00, based on experience The Machinist II-III in QVI’s Machine Shop operates manual mills and/or program computer numerically controlled (CNC) milling machine in a low to medium production volume environment. Role and Responsibilities: Operates and programs manual mills or computer numerically controlled ( CNC ) machine in a low to medium production volume environment. To include: · Machine (drill, mill and tap) a wide assortment of sometimes intricate and expensive castings, forgings, weldments and machined parts. · Inspect and verify parts with hand tools (micrometers, caliper) and/or hard gaging; and be accountable for own parts. · Set 3 axis position stops, fixture offsets, select proper feeds, speeds and tools, develop and fabricate basic fixtures. · Perform operator intervened operations that are required by program sequences, utilizing G/M codes. · Program, set-up, run parts, inspect, and make adjustments to produce conforming parts with no supervision. · Maintain a safe and orderly production area. · Complete programming of parts including: set-up, run parts, inspect, and make adjustments to produce conforming parts in an independent manner. (Level III) · Process machine parts completely and independently (start to finish), developing fixtures as needed, set proper feeds and speeds, leave appropriate material for next operation. (Level III) · Maintain a safe and orderly production area in accordance with 6S policies/protocols. (Level III) · Take initiative to identify ways to improve efficiency, without cutting corners. (Level III) · Always ensuring the highest level of quality is achieved, minimum material waste. Goal = Zero defects on every job, parts made to the print. (Level III) · Perform other related duties as assigned by management. Someone who has worked as a CNC machinist or has done CNC machining in this role could be a fit for this position! Requirements · High School Diploma required; Associates degree in related technical discipline preferred. · Journeyman or completion of apprenticeship program preferred. · Must have 5+ years of experience working on vertical and/or horizontal machine tools and/or CNC machining . (Level II) · Must have 10+ years of experience working on vertical and/or horizontal machine tools. (Level III) · CAM certification and/or proficiency preferred. (Level III) · Advance ability to read and interpret complex drawings, with interrelated dimensions and strong understanding of GD&T principles.(Level III) · Proficiency to produce parts of the highest quality with specifications of .0002” (3-5um) including bores, parallel, and flatness. (Level III) · Strong math skills, good working knowledge of SPC a plus · Ability to read and interpret drawings, sometimes of a complex nature with interrelated dimensions. · Proficiency to produce parts of good quality with specifications of .0004”-.0008” including bores, parallel, and flatness. (Level II) · Solid understanding of cutting tools, endmills, drill, and reamers. · Ability to perform tool offsets for length and diameter, with a willingness to further training. · Strong communication skills and fluent in machine shop terminology/concepts.
